One cup of Polish dog is around 236 grams and contains approximately 792 calories, 31 grams of protein, 46 grams of fat, and 64 grams of carbohydrates.

Polish Dog is a delicious twist on the classic hot dog, originating from Poland's rich culinary tradition. Made with high-quality meats, often seasoned with garlic, marjoram, and pepper, it boasts a bold flavor that will tantalize your taste buds. Typically served in a fluffy bun, Polish Dogs can be topped with an array of ingredients like tangy mustard, sauerkraut, and fresh onions. While they offer high protein and are satisfying, be mindful of their sodium content. Enjoy this savory treat that celebrates the heart of Polish cuisine!
